
RAK pharma group inks research deal
Ras Al Khaimah, February 26, 2012
Julphar (Gulf Pharmaceutical Industries) has signed a deal with American University of Ras Al Khaimah (AURAK) to promote areas of scientific research and support the growth of a highly skilled local workforce within the pharmaceutical sector.
Ras Al Khamah-based Julphar is a leader in the production and distribution of pharmaceutical products in over 50 countries.
Saud Mussbah Al Naimi, the director of Business Affairs in Julphar and Prof Hassan Hamdan Al Alkim, vice chancellor of AURAK, signed the agreement in the presence of large number of officials.
The duo said they are committed to the exchange of expertise and training. The alliance also involves five student scholarships and Dh100,000 ($27,224) in annual financial support for the facility’s biotechnology laboratory.
Speaking on the alliance, Al Naimi said it is part of the company's strategy to encourage UAE students to opt for technical and scientific studies in order to build skills in this area towards a better future for our society.
'The annual financial support will be invested in state of the art equipment for the biotechnology laboratory and scholarships will be awarded to students who show significant promise for the 2012 academic year,' he added.-TradeArabia News Service
